- Why can’t I take a bird or animal on board?
-
We don't permit birds or animals on board because it takes extra
time to clean an aircraft after a bird or animal has been carried
on board. To keep fares low, flydubai must minimise the time the
aircraft remains on the ground between flights. The handling and
cleaning of the aircraft could delay the departure of the aircraft.
Increased time on the ground would ultimately mean higher fares for
all.

- If I am pregnant, are there restrictions on when I can fly?
-
If you are pregnant, we will carry you after the completion of
your 27th week of gestation only if you present us with a medical
report or letter (signed and stamped by a doctor or midwife
considered sufficiently qualified by us) stating the exact number
of weeks you are pregnant, the expected date of delivery, that the
state of the pregnancy is normal and confirming that you are fit to
fly for the duration of the booked flights. The medical report or
letter must be written in English and the date of issuance must not
be more than 7 days prior to the departure date.
We will not carry you if you have completed the 35th week of
your gestation. Any return flight you are planning must be
completed before the completion of your 35th week of gestation.
However, if you are expecting multiple births, such as twins or
triplets, we will only accept you for carriage up to the completion
of your 32nd week of gestation. Any return flight you are planning
must be completed before the completion of your 32nd week of
gestation.

- Does flydubai allow powered wheelchairs on board or in the aircraft hold?
-
No, powered wheelchairs need to be either transported in an
upright position in the aircraft hold or the batteries need to be
separated and the wheelchair stored flat. As space is limited in
the aircraft hold of a Boeing 737, flydubai is concerned about the
high possibility of damage to the wheelchair and/or its batteries
during transportation.

- Does flydubai offer child discounts?
-
flydubai does not offer child discounts. Discounts are only for
an infant sharing its parent's seat. To keep fares low, the cost of
flying is equally divided across all seats. If child discounts were
offered, the adult fare would have to rise to compensate. Some
countries differentiate taxes for children. So if your child is
more than 2 years of age and less than 12 years of age for the
entire duration of their journey, you should book them as a child.
The fare will be the same as the adult fare, but the taxes may be
lower.

- What type of fares does flydubai offer?
-
flydubai offers three types of fare.
If you know when you're travelling and that you're unlikely to
change your mind, book flydubai's "No Change" fare. Once you've
paid, you can't change or cancel your booking.
flydubai's "Pay to Change" fare gives you the freedom to change
your flight for a charge of AED 100 per person, per flight or
cancel your flight, for a charge or AED 150 per person, per flight
(up to 24 hours before departure).
If you need to be flexible and want a checked baggage allowance
(20 kg) to be included, flydubai offers a "Free to Change" fare for
just a little extra. Opt for this fare and the AED 100 charge will
be waived if you decide to change your flight (up to 24 hours prior
to departure). If you change or cancel your flight less than 24
hours before departure (or don't make your flight) the charge is
AED 365 per person, per flight.

- Can I pay using a credit card?
-
Yes, for a small payment fee. If you pay with your credit card,
flydubai will ask to see this credit card at the airport before you
board your flight.
If a credit card is used to pay on behalf of someone else, a
photocopy of the front of the credit card and a photocopy of the
cardholder's passport will need to be presented at the
airport.
If these photocopies can't be presented at the airport, flydubai
will not allow you to travel. This is an extra level of security
designed to protect you.
Please note that a credit card cannot be used to pay on behalf of
someone else travelling to or from Bangladesh, Ethiopia, Nepal,
Pakistan, Sri Lanka or Sudan.

- What happens if I arrive with more than three pieces of checked baggage?
-
Whether you've pre-purchased a 20 kg, a 30 kg or a 40 kg checked
baggage allowance, you can check-in up to three pieces. The
combined weight of all pieces must not exceed your pre-purchased
checked baggage allowance. No single piece should be larger than 75
cm x 55 cm x 35 cm or weigh more than 32 kg. Subject to
availability, additional weight or pieces will be charged at the
applicable per kilo rate, even if the total weight for all pieces
is less than the allowance you purchased.
